homecafesusafullertonPhilz Coffee

Philz Coffee

520 N State College Blvd, Fullerton, CA 92831
featured
Philz Coffee in Fullerton, specialty coffee cafe

the smell hits you before you're fully through the door at philz coffee on state college boulevard. not just coffee, but something more intentional. you can taste the difference when someone gives a damn about what they're serving, and the 4.6-star rating from 750 reviews isn't accident or luck. this isn't another grab-and-go spot. regulars know that. they settle in with laptops, order tea that actually matters, linger over breakfast pastries that complement rather than compete with their drinks. the solo workers claim tables for hours because the vibe encourages it. what separates philz from the corporate parade down the street? care in the cup, yes. but also understanding that good coffee shops become third places, spots where the ritual of ordering becomes as important as what you're drinking. fullerton needs places like this. spaces where specialty means something beyond marketing speak.
